Fr. Larry s Corner of the Bulletin Happy feast of Don Bosco!! This is a great day as we celebrate the feast of our parish s patron saint. I was reading on EWTN s web site their description of Don Bosco: He was...a dedicated priest who took on blood-thirsty revolutionaries, the Italian government and his own archbishop in his quest to rescue the homeless children of Turin. This is a good description of Don Bosco. He was not only a good, holy man, but he did whatever needed to be done to help out kids in need. On a trip to Turin a few years ago I put my finger in a bullet hole in the door of the chapel which was from an attempt to kill him. He lived in a violently anti-clerical society and had many enemies in high places. But nothing could stop him from housing homeless street kids, educating them, finding work for them, and just plain loving them. He founded the Salesian priests and brothers as well as the Daughters of Mary Help of Christians (Salesian Sisters) to help him and to carry on his work with kids. Today the Salesian Family numbers about 40,000 members working in over 100 countries. The Salesians serve our parish (that s what the SDB after my name means - Salesians of Don Bosco), as well as St. Rosalie Parish, Archbishop Shaw High School, Academy of Our Lady High School and Our Lady of Prompt Succor Elementary School. All of us West Bank Salesians follow Don Bosco s educational philosophy contained in three words: reason, religion, and kindness. Don Bosco died in 1888, but his work continues both in the Salesians and in the wider Salesian family of Salesian Cooperators, former students, and all those who are associated with the Salesians - and that s you!! So we who bear St. John Bosco s name have special reason to celebrate today. Happy feast day! God bless! (To register, please contact the parish rectory before February 19, 2016) St. John Bosco St. John Bosco was moved by the plight of young abandoned boys in Rome using reason, religion and kindness he taught the boys how to unite their faith with work and play. By opening the Oratory of St. Francis de Sales, he provided workshops for boys in shoemaking and tailoring. He got them off the streets, educated them, and helped them find job. In 1859, he founded the Salesians who were committed to education and mission work. Friend of the Young and the Poor You were the light in the dark for the young who could not see. About the campaign... The Campaign for the Grand Organ 50/50 R affle Ticket Cost: $100.00 ea. Only 100 Tickets Will Be Sold! Available from Choir Members and in the Parish Office Winner Receives $5,000.00! The church s current organ was installed as the gift of our former Pastor, the late Fr. Emil Francis Fardellone, S.D.B., in memory of his parents. While this organ has served us well, it is 25 years old, and the now outdated technology is beginning to fail. A determination has been made to replace the existing instrument with a Rodgers Infinity 361 organ with the most advanced stereo sampling of cathedral quality sound available. This instrument, when completed, will be the only one of its kind in southeastern Louisiana, and among the finest in all the Archdiocese. The cost of purchasing and installing the organ, as well as for the necessary mechanical and electrical accomadations that must be made, is over $100,000.00.
